Stomach discomfort can be caused by hormonal fluctuations and physical changes in the body before menstruation. As the menstrual cycle moves forward, hormone levels such as estrogen and progesterone fluctuate. This can cause symptoms related to the stomach and digestive system. These hormonal changes can affect the smooth muscles of the digestive system.
During this time, stomach cramps, swelling and excess water can accumulate in the body, which can cause stomach heaviness or discomfort.

Changes in estrogen and progesterone levels can affect digestion and spoil the stomach. One of the reasons for stomach upset before menstruation can also be prostaglandin. These hormones such substances can shrink the uterus, causing cramps and stomach discomfort.

Serotonin fluctuations can affect digestion and lead to stomach problems. Water deposition can also cause stomach upset before menstruation. Some women experience water accumulation in the body before menstruation. This can cause pressure on the stomach and cause discomfort.

Food related problems can also be the reason for this. For example, if you eat too much caffeine, sugar or spicy food, this may increase your stomach problems. Stress can slow down digestion and also spoil the stomach.

Women who already have digestive problems, such as IBS, may experience an increase in symptoms before the menstrual cycle.

If we talk about the symptoms of stomach upset before periods: flatulence and water accumulation, cramps, nausea and vomiting, diarrhea or constipation, stomach pain and water -like stool.

How to control stomach upset before periods? Stress and anxiety may increase before periods. These increase symptoms. Which can spoil the stomach. So try to control stress and take care of yourself.
